I'm just trying to make a SOAP call that passes one parameter (customerNumber) and prints a dropdown box, but it's giving me an error in my source code.

 

Error: Warning:  Invalid argument supplied for foreach() in webservice.php on line 23

 

<?
$client = new SoapClient("http://refrigerantcompliance/RefrigerantComplianceService/Service1.asmx?wsdl", array('cache_wsdl' => 0));
$params = array('customerNumber'=>'2'); 
$client->__soapCall("GetWorkOrders", $params); 

$array = $result->GetWorkOrdersResult->WorkOrderDAO;

print "<select name='CustomerName'><option>Please Select One</option>";
    foreach($array as $k=>$v){
        print "<option value=\"".$v->SRPWOHRID."\">".$v->SRPWOHRID."</option>";
      }
print "</select><br />";
?>

The error you got is because $array is not an array.  I noticed that at minimum, you don't actually assign $result to anything so naturally it's not an object.

 

Also, not sure why you are calling __soapCall here, when you should be able to do:

 

$result = $client->GetWorkOrders(2);

PHP would typecast the 2 to a string, since that was required, but it's ok that you're making it a string AFAIK.  Try print_r($result) and see what you have.  I think there's a structure there you may have to unbundle, based on the wsdl you provided.

Got it figured out. Thanks for your help Gizmola!

$client = new SoapClient("http://refrigerantcompliance/RefrigerantComplianceService/Service1.asmx?wsdl", array('cache_wsdl' => 0, 'trace' => 1));
$result = $client->GetWorkOrders(array("customerNumber" => "31150"));
$orders = $result->GetWorkOrdersResult->WorkOrderDAO;

print "<select name='workorder'><option>Please Select One</option>";
    foreach($orders as $k=>$v){
        print "<option value=\"".$v->SRPWOHRID."\">".$v->SRPWOHRID." - ".$v->Description."</option>";
      }
print "</select><br />";
